Unencumber the Editor’s Digest for freeRoula Khalaf, Editor of the FT, selects her favorite tales on this weekly e-newsletter.US app retail outlets might be banned from wearing TikTok in 270 days until its Chinese language proprietor sells the video-sharing platform after Congress handed a safety package deal that incorporates measures to counter threats from China.The Senate on Tuesday voted 79-18 to approve the law, firing the beginning gun for ByteDance to divest TikTok to keep away from the ban. TikTok is predicted to convey criminal motion so that you could block the law after a lobbying marketing campaign didn’t dent Congressional enhance for the invoice.President Joe Biden has pledged to signal the $95bn package deal handed by way of the Senate, which incorporates investment for Ukraine, Israel and Taiwan. His group helped draft the TikTok language with individuals of the Space China committee, which presented the invoice ultimate month.Banning TikTok from retail outlets would imply the app would not obtain updates, making it an increasing number of tricky to make use of as running techniques evolve and in the end rendering it out of date.The invoice swiftly won traction after briefings from safety officers who warned that Beijing may drive ByteDance at hand over the non-public knowledge of the 170mn American citizens who use the app.The Space handed the invoice ultimate month, however it confronted hurdles within the Senate over considerations about loose speech. In a transfer that helped fast-track the measure, Republican Space Speaker Mike Johnson bundled it with investment for Ukraine, making a package deal that the majority senators can be impossible to oppose.Talking within the Senate previous on Tuesday, Maria Cantwell, the Democratic head of the trade committee who prior to now had reservations in regards to the invoice, steered her colleagues to again it.“Congress is performing to forestall international adversaries from undertaking espionage, surveillance blind operations, harming prone American citizens our servicemen and ladies and our US executive group of workers,” she mentioned.TikTok has denied that the Chinese language executive has any keep watch over over the app. However Mark Warner, the Democratic chair of the Senate intelligence committee, on Tuesday mentioned the truth that the Chinese language executive had lobbied individuals of Congress at the invoice indicated “how dearly [Chinese president] Xi Jinping is invested on this product”.Senators additionally steered more youthful American citizens to needless to say Congress used to be attempting to give protection to them and now not looking to ban the preferred app.“Many American citizens, specifically younger American citizens, are rightfully sceptical,” Warner mentioned. “On the finish of the day, they’ve now not observed what Congress has observed.
